Find an expression equivalent to 1-sinx ^2/1-cosx ^2
madam [21]

Answer:

cot²x

Step-by-step explanation:

Using the identity

sin²x + cos²x = 1, then

1 - sin²x = cos²x

1 - cos²x = sin²x

Thus

\frac{1-sin^2x}{1-cos^2x} = \frac{cos^2x}{sin^2x} = cot²x

Does the function satisfy the hypotheses of the Mean Value Theorem on the given interval? f(x) = 3x2 − 2x + 1, [0, 2] Yes, it do
expeople1 [14]

Answer:

Yes , function is continuous in [0,2] and is differentiable (0,2) since polynomial function are continuous and differentiable

Step-by-step explanation:

We are given the Function

f(x) =3x^2 -2x +1

The two basic hypothesis of the mean valued theorem are

  • The function should be continuous in [0,2]
  • The function should be differentiable in (1,2)

upon checking the condition stated above on the given function

f(x) is continuous in the interval [0,2] as the functions is quadratic and we  can conclude that from its graph

also the f(x) is differentiable in (0,2)

f'(x) = 6x - 2

Now the function satisfies both the conditions

so applying MVT

6x-2 = f(2) - f(0) / 2-0

6x-2 = 9 - 1 /2

6x-2 = 4

6x=6

x=1
